Job Summary
The CARES Peer Tutor position consists of individual tutoring or facilitating study groups. Tutors will assist students with class notes, homework, chapter reviews and exam preperation. The Peer Tutor will discuss study skills and campus resources with tutees. Peer tutors must tutor a minimum of 4 hours per week.
